周一晚上,Avery和Eva一起去玩冲浪舟,遇险失踪。多部门及志愿者展开搜寻。次日,三位渔民志愿者找到了她们。两人伤势不重,家人由衷感谢所有救援者们的帮助。
1. something 由语境可知,没过多久,她们这场愉快的出游就变成了一件危险的事。缺宾语,用something指代“某事”。
2. look 由语境可知,许多团队开始寻找她们。动词不定式符号to后用动词原形。look for意为“寻找”,符合语境。
3. part take part in意为“参与”,固定搭配。
4. came 由语境可知,即使夜幕降临,搜寻仍在继续。主句为一般过去时,时间状语从句也用一般过去时。come意为“来”,符合语境。
5. found 由语境可知,他们只用了30分钟就找到了女孩们。讲述过去的事情,用一般过去时。find意为“找到;发现”,符合语境。
6. but “女孩们在茫茫水域上度过了一个寒冷的夜晚”与“她们看起来状况还不错”之间为转折关系,用but连接。
7. feet 由常识可知,冲浪舟运动需要用手和脚来控制浆板。由此可推知,她们的脚和手都被划伤了。由常识及their可知,用可数名词复数。
8. far 由“距离锡达礁约14英里”可知,女孩们已经漂到离岸边很远的地方。far from意为“离……很远”,符合语境。
9. hospital 由Doctors及injuries可知,医生在医院为她们做了检查。前有不定冠词a,用可数名词单数。hospital意为“医院”,符合语境。
10. for express thanks for意为“对……表达感激/感谢”,固定搭配。
